Break-glass access for the Marrowby product catalog is for emergencies only, typically when cache invalidation stalls and stale prices go live. Notify the duty lead, flush the affected keys, then restore normal rotation within the hour. All sessions are audited. To open the break-glass console, enter the passphrase shown below.

vault phrase of faweg-kahif = fraath-zorox-praius

## Changelog: Sketchply 4.2 — Undo/Redo defaults

Undo history depth changed from 50 to 200 steps, and redo stacks now persist across autosave cycles. Grouped shape operations collapse into a single undo step by default. Memory impact measured at under 3% on large boards. The new defaults ship with the following editor configuration.

config for faduf-yahap:
[lamvan]
team = rusael
access_code = ac_ac22dc
owner = druius.istdor
host = lamvan.novacio.example
port = 8443
peer = soreth.xolmario.corp
salt = 0768e68d
pin = 8310

Cut-over to the Ferngate bloom filter in front of the Pebblecore KV store is done. False-positive rate holding under 1%, read traffic to the backing store down ~60%. Rollback path: disable the filter flag, drain, redeploy. Watch for saturation alerts overnight; the filter rebuilds at 03:00. The deployed service runs with these configuration values.

deployment values, bajog-fahop:
PRAMIR_LOG_LEVEL=error
PRAMIR_METRICS_HOST=metrics.pramir.norvacorp.internal
PRAMIR_POOL_SIZE=16

## RemindRx Environments

The RemindRx appointment reminder job for the Larchmere Clinic network runs in two environments: staging, which targets a synthetic patient roster and sends to a sink mailbox, and production, which sends real SMS and email reminders nightly. Releases must soak in staging for one full reminder cycle before promotion. Production currently runs with the following configuration values.

service settings:
quenwyn:
  log_level: warn
  metrics_host: metrics.quenwyn.tolvaqsys.internal
  pool_size: 16

## Building Access — Spares Room (Hullbrook Annex)

Contractors: the spare hardware room is down the east corridor on the ground floor, third door on the left. Sign in at the front desk first and grab a visitor lanyard. Anything you take out, jot it in the blue logbook — yes, even the little stuff. The door self-locks, so don't wedge it. To get in, punch in the code below.

staff pass of hagug-taguf = bdg-HJ-9